This game should have had it's original title. In Japan, the game was originally called RayForce, but was renamed Layer Section due to problems with the trademark. When brought overseas, the game's name changed to Gunlock, and then for no apparent reason, when it came out on Saturn, they named it Galactic Attack, but I believe the Japanese version retained the Layer Section name. The problem here is the game had two successful sequels: RayStorm and RayCrisis.

There's a bit of a story behind the name of this Taito shooter.
Originally, it was called RayForce in Japanese arcades. However, with copyright issues over the name, it was retitled Layer Section for the home console ports.
When it reached American shores, the Arcade release was still called RayForce, but Acclaim bought the rights to make a home console version and renamed it Galactic Attack.
THEN when it reached Europe, it got renamed yet again, becoming Gunlock.
